One of them is Rony Abdi Syahputra, S.Farm, M.Farm, a young lecturer at the USU Faculty of Pharmacy, who today (8/8) underwent an Open Dissertation Defense at the Doctoral Program in Pharmaceutical Sciences, USU Faculty of Pharmacy.

His dissertation is entitled “Inotropic, Chronotropic, and Cardioprotective Activities of African Leaves (Vernonia amygdalina Delile).”
Promoter: Prof. Dr. Urip Harahap, Apt.
Co-Promoter: Dr. Aminah Dalimunthe, M.Si., Apt. and Dr. M. Pandapotan Nasution, MPS., Apt.
Commission of Examiners: Dr. Tri Widyawati, M.Si., Ph.D.; Prof. Dr. Poppy Anjelisa Zaitun Hasibuan, M.Si., Apt.; Prof. Dr. Yahdina Harahap, MS., Apt. (UI); Prof. Dr. Armenia, MS., Apt. (UNAND).

Rony was recorded as the youngest lecturer to obtain a Doctoral degree at the USU Faculty of Pharmacy at the age of 26, with a study period of 2 years and 8 months.
